Application of Spiral bevel gearSpiral bevel gears are used in a variety of applications where high efficiency and quiet operation are required. Some of the most common applications include:
- Automotive: Spiral bevel gears are used in the differentials of cars and trucks to transfer power from the driveshaft to the wheels.
- Machine tools: Spiral bevel gears are used in machine tools to transmit power from the motor to the cutting tools.
- Wind turbines: Spiral bevel gears are used in wind turbines to transmit power from the rotor to the generator.
- Robotics: Spiral bevel gears are used in robotics to transmit power from the actuators to the joints.
- Other applications: Spiral bevel gears are used in a variety of other applications, such as elevators, conveyor belts, and mining equipment.
Spiral bevel gears offer a number of advantages over other types of gears, including:
- High efficiency: Spiral bevel gears have a higher efficiency than other types of gears, such as straight bevel gears. This is because the curved teeth of spiral bevel gears mesh more smoothly, which reduces friction and wear.
- Quiet operation: Spiral bevel gears operate more quietly than other types of gears. This is because the curved teeth of spiral bevel gears mesh more smoothly, which reduces vibration.
- Longer life: Spiral bevel gears have a longer life than other types of gears. This is because the curved teeth of spiral bevel gears are less prone to wear and tear.
Overall, spiral bevel gears are a versatile and reliable type of gear that is used in a variety of applications where high efficiency, quiet operation, and long life are required.
